2015-01-22 4 views
0

JavaScript가 Node.js으로 바뀌거나 자바 스크립트를 통해 터미널이 될 수 있기 전에 원본 HTML 콘텐츠를 얻기 위해 웹 페이지를 다운로드해야합니다.node.js에서 전체 페이지를 .html 형식으로 다운로드하는 방법은 무엇입니까?

이 작업은 도움이되는 단말로 수행 할 수 있습니다. wget하지만 문제가 있습니다. 내가 두 경우 모두 wget www.example.com/example/example1 또는 curl -o www.example.com/example/example1 을하고있는 중이 야 때 당신을 도울 수있는 뷰 - 소스 코드

+0

일부만 다운로드한다는 것은 무엇을 의미합니까? – loganfsmyth

+0

먼저 view-source에서 볼 수있는 웹 페이지의 내용이 웹 페이지를 html로 저장할 때의 내용과 다릅니다. 이것은 javascipt가 뷰 소스를 볼 때 내용을 변경하기 때문입니다. 그래서, 자바 스크립트에 의해 변경되기 전에 원본 콘텐츠를 얻을 수 있도록 웹 페이지를 저장하는 방법을 알려주시겠습니까? – Tripathi29

+0

서버 측에서 요청한 모든 요청은 자바 스크립트를 실행하지 않고 파일 내용을 가져 오므로 원하는 미들웨어의 기본 동작이 무엇인지 묻는 중입니다. – adeneo

답변

0

This question을 다운로드한다. 이미 답을 얻은 것처럼 보입니다. Google이 될 수있는 것은 'HTTP GET request node js'입니다.

+0

그 질문에 주어진 답은 원본 HTML 코드가 아닌보기 소스 코드에서 볼 수있는 내용을 다운로드하기도한다. 나는 이미 그 질문을 보았다. – Tripathi29

+0

질문은 "전체 페이지를 node.js에서 .html 형식으로 다운로드하는 방법"이었습니다. 그것이 저것과 같은 것처럼 보입니다. "view-source code"와 "original html code"의 차이점은 무엇입니까? –

+0

차이가 있습니다. 제 두 번째 코멘트를 읽으십시오. 제가 거기에서 설명했습니다. – Tripathi29

관련 문제